How they compare
Jordan currently reports 39.0% against 35.9% in Seychelles, a difference of 3.1%.
That makes Jordan's figure about 1.1 times Seychelles's.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Jordan ahead.
Jordan ranks 9th and Seychelles ranks 10th of 205 countries.
Jordan has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Jordan | Seychelles |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 64.9% | 3.1% | 61.7% | Jordan |
| 1980s | 60.8% | 5.0% | 55.9% | Jordan |
| 1990s | 49.0% | 3.2% | 45.8% | Jordan |
| 2000s | 47.2% | 32.1% | 15.1% | Jordan |
| 2010s | 50.0% | 29.5% | 20.6% | Jordan |
| 2020s | 39.1% | 26.8% | 12.3% | Jordan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Merchandise exports to economies in the Arab World are the sum of merchandise exports by the reporting economy to economies in the Arab World. Data are expressed as a percentage of total merchandise exports by the economy. Data are computed only if at least half of the economies in the partner country group had non-missing data.
